When Is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ery Needed?

A swollen jaw that will not settle, a wisdom tooth trapped under bone, or a facial injury after a fall at a HITEC City worksite. These are the moments patients notice something is wrong. Pain may come and go. Chewing becomes difficult. The face feels uneven.

  • Persistent jaw pain that painkillers do not resolve
  • Swelling or infection around a partially erupted wisdom tooth
  • Facial trauma from accidents in industrial or traffic settings
  • Difficulty opening the mouth fully, affecting eating and speaking
  • Uneven bite or jaw alignment causing uneven tooth wear
  • Cysts or growths detected during routine dental X-rays
  • Planned corrective jaw surgery for long-standing alignment issues

Only a clinical examination and X-ray can confirm whether surgery is the right path. Symptoms suggest; imaging confirms.

Wisdom Teeth Removal

Simple Extraction vs Surgical Extraction

Not every removal is the same. A tooth that is visible and loose needs a different approach than one buried under bone or gum. The dentist decides after examining the tooth and the X-ray.

  • Simple extraction: the tooth is grasped, loosened, and lifted out; no incision is needed
  • Surgical extraction: bone may be removed, the tooth sectioned, and stitches placed
  • Time in chair: simple cases take 20 to 40 minutes; surgical cases run 45 to 90 minutes
  • Healing window: simple extraction heals in 7 to 10 days; surgical sites need 2 to 3 weeks
  • Follow-up: simple cases may not need review; surgical cases need suture removal at 7 days
  • Cost driver: surgical extraction needs more time, instruments, and sometimes bone graft material

How Partha Dental Carries Out Oral Surgery

  • The surgeon reviews your medical history and current medications during the first consult
  • A panoramic or CBCT scan maps the tooth, nerve, and bone structure precisely
  • The clinic administers local anaesthesia; sedation is discussed if anxiety is high
  • The surgeon accesses the site, removes bone or sections the tooth as planned, and closes with sutures
  • You receive written aftercare instructions, a prescription, and a follow-up date before leaving

What to Expect During Recovery

Swelling peaks at 48 to 72 hours. Most patients return to desk work in 2 to 3 days. Heavy lifting and strenuous activity stay off the schedule for a week. Soft foods are essential at first.

  • Bite on gauze for 30 to 45 minutes to control initial bleeding
  • Apply ice packs for 15 minutes on, 15 minutes off, during the first day
  • Take prescribed antibiotics and pain relief exactly as directed
  • Avoid straws and smoking for 72 hours to protect the blood clot
  • Rinse with warm salt water from day 2 onward, gently
  • Attend suture removal on the 7th day if non-dissolving stitches were used
  • Call the clinic immediately if bleeding restarts, fever rises above 101°F, or pain worsens after day 3

What Happens If Oral Surgery Is Delayed?

An impacted wisdom tooth can damage its neighbour. A jaw cyst can expand and weaken bone. Infection from a neglected site may spread to the neck or floor of the mouth. These risks rise over months, not days. Early assessment limits the surgical complexity and preserves more healthy tissue. Waiting rarely makes the problem smaller.

Frequently asked questions

How do I know if I need Oral and Maxillofacial Surgeons in Jubilee Hills?

You need an oral surgeon when a problem involves bone, impacted teeth, jaw alignment, or facial trauma that standard dental treatment cannot resolve. A general dentist refers you after X-rays and examination.

Is oral surgery under general anaesthesia?

Most procedures use local anaesthesia to numb the area. Sedation or general anaesthesia is available for complex cases or severe anxiety, decided after a medical review.

How many visits does surgical extraction typically need?

A surgical extraction usually needs two visits: one for consultation and imaging, and a second for the procedure. A third visit at 7 days removes sutures if non-dissolving stitches were placed.

What drives the cost of oral and maxillofacial surgery?

Cost depends on procedure complexity, imaging needed, anaesthesia type, and any bone graft or biomaterial used. Partha Dental provides a written estimate after the first consult.

Can I eat normally after jaw or wisdom tooth surgery?

Stick to soft foods for 3 to 5 days. Avoid hot, spicy, or crunchy items that could disturb the surgical site. Most patients resume normal eating gradually over 7 to 10 days.
